Categories: Favorite Finds

Understanding AES Encryption: The Gold Standard in Data Security

In today’s digital landscape, where data breaches and cyber threats loom around every corner, the importance of robust encryption cannot be overstated. Among the various encryption standards available, Advanced Encryption Standard (AES) stands as the undisputed champion, protecting everything from classified government documents to your personal WhatsApp messages. This comprehensive guide will explore the intricacies of AES encryption, its historical development, technical implementation, and real-world applications that make it the cornerstone of modern cybersecurity.

The story of AES encryption begins in 1997 when the National Institute of Standards and Technology (NIST) recognized the need for a more secure replacement for the aging Data Encryption Standard (DES). After an extensive five-year evaluation process that involved cryptographers from around the world, the Rijndael cipher, developed by Belgian cryptographers Joan Daemen and Vincent Rijmen, was selected as the new standard in 2001. What made Rijndael particularly compelling was its combination of security, performance, and flexibility across multiple computing platforms. The selection process itself was remarkably transparent, with the cryptographic community thoroughly analyzing and testing all finalists for potential vulnerabilities before reaching a consensus.

At its core, AES encryption operates on several fundamental principles that contribute to its exceptional security. Unlike its predecessor DES, which used a 56-bit key that became vulnerable to brute-force attacks as computing power increased, AES supports three key lengths: 128-bit, 192-bit, and 256-bit. The number of encryption rounds varies depending on the key size: 10 rounds for 128-bit keys, 12 rounds for 192-bit keys, and 14 rounds for 256-bit keys. Each round applies a series of mathematical transformations to the data, making it increasingly difficult to reverse the encryption without the proper key. The algorithm processes data in 128-bit blocks, applying four main transformations in each round: SubBytes, ShiftRows, MixColumns, and AddRoundKey.

The technical process of AES encryption involves several sophisticated operations that work together to create a highly secure cipher. During the SubBytes step, each byte in the block is substituted with another byte according to a predetermined substitution box (S-box), providing non-linearity to the encryption. The ShiftRows transformation cyclically shifts the rows of the data block, creating diffusion across the columns. MixColumns takes this diffusion further by mixing the data within each column using matrix multiplication in the Galois Field. Finally, AddRoundKey combines the data block with a round key derived from the original encryption key through a process called key expansion. These operations repeat for multiple rounds, with the final round omitting the MixColumns step.

One of the most remarkable aspects of AES encryption is its resistance to various cryptographic attacks that have compromised other encryption standards. Despite extensive analysis by the global cryptographic community over two decades, no practical cryptanalytic attacks against AES have been discovered. The most efficient attacks known against full AES are still brute-force attacks, which remain computationally infeasible even with today’s most powerful supercomputers. For instance, a brute-force attack on AES-128 would require trying 2^128 possible keys. Even if we could test one trillion keys per second, it would take more than 10^19 years to exhaust all possibilities—far longer than the age of the universe. This mathematical certainty provides the foundation for confidence in AES encryption for protecting sensitive information.

The versatility of AES encryption has led to its adoption across numerous industries and applications. In the realm of wireless security, WPA2 and the newer WPA3 protocols use AES to protect Wi-Fi communications. Virtual Private Networks (VPNs) commonly implement AES to create secure tunnels for internet traffic. Popular messaging applications like Signal and Telegram employ AES to ensure end-to-end encryption of conversations. Even the financial sector relies heavily on AES for securing transactions and protecting customer data. The standard’s efficiency allows it to run effectively on everything from powerful servers to resource-constrained IoT devices, making it universally applicable across the technological spectrum.

When implementing AES encryption, developers and security professionals must consider several critical factors to ensure proper deployment. The choice between AES-128, AES-192, and AES-256 often depends on the specific security requirements and performance constraints of the application. While AES-256 provides the highest level of security, it requires more computational resources and may not be necessary for all use cases. Proper key management represents another crucial consideration—even the strongest encryption becomes useless if keys are compromised. Additionally, the selection of encryption modes, such as CBC (Cipher Block Chaining), GCM (Galois/Counter Mode), or CTR (Counter Mode), can significantly impact both security and performance characteristics.

Looking toward the future, AES encryption continues to evolve to meet emerging security challenges. The rise of quantum computing has prompted research into post-quantum cryptography, but AES-256 is currently believed to provide sufficient protection against potential quantum attacks. Ongoing cryptographic research focuses on optimizing AES implementations for new computing paradigms while maintaining backward compatibility with existing systems. The standard’s elegant mathematical foundation and proven security track record suggest that AES will remain relevant for the foreseeable future, possibly with minor modifications to address new threat vectors as they emerge.

Despite its widespread adoption and proven security, several misconceptions about AES encryption persist in the cybersecurity community. Some believe that AES contains backdoors accessible to government agencies, but no evidence has ever substantiated these claims after years of intense scrutiny. Others assume that longer keys always mean better security, overlooking the importance of proper implementation and complementary security measures. It’s crucial to understand that while AES provides formidable encryption, it represents just one component of a comprehensive security strategy that must include secure key exchange, authentication mechanisms, and systematic vulnerability management.

The global impact of AES encryption extends far beyond technical specifications, influencing privacy rights, national security, and international commerce. By providing a reliable method for protecting digital information, AES has enabled the growth of e-commerce, secure online banking, and confidential communications for journalists, activists, and ordinary citizens worldwide. The standard’s open nature, free from proprietary restrictions, has allowed for widespread implementation and continuous improvement through collective intelligence. As digital transformation accelerates across all sectors of society, the role of AES encryption in safeguarding our digital future becomes increasingly vital.

In conclusion, AES encryption represents a remarkable achievement in cryptographic engineering—a standard that has withstood decades of analysis while protecting trillions of digital interactions daily. Its mathematical elegance, computational efficiency, and proven security make it the appropriate choice for applications ranging from securing national secrets to protecting personal privacy. As technology continues to evolve, AES will likely adapt and remain at the forefront of encryption standards, continuing its legacy as the gold standard in data protection. Understanding its principles and proper implementation remains essential for anyone involved in developing, deploying, or using secure digital systems in our increasingly interconnected world.

Eric

Recent Posts

S and S Lawn Care: Your Ultimate Guide to a Perfect Lawn

When it comes to maintaining a beautiful and healthy lawn, many homeowners turn to professional…

2 days ago

Core Aeration Service Near Me: A Complete Guide to Revitalizing Your Lawn

If you've ever searched for 'core aeration service near me,' you're likely a homeowner or…

2 days ago

Potomac Lawn Professionals: Your Ultimate Guide to a Perfect Lawn

When it comes to maintaining a beautiful and healthy lawn in Potomac, homeowners often turn…

2 days ago

Aaron’s Lawn Service: Your Ultimate Guide to a Perfectly Maintained Lawn

In the world of lawn care, finding a reliable and professional service can make all…

2 days ago

Tyler Lawn Service: Your Ultimate Guide to a Beautiful and Healthy Lawn

When it comes to maintaining a lush, green lawn in Tyler, Texas, finding a reliable…

2 days ago

Miller’s Lawn Care: The Complete Guide to Professional Yard Maintenance Services

When it comes to maintaining a beautiful, healthy lawn, professional care makes all the difference.…

2 days ago